AMES, Iowa - The Iowa State softball team takes its 13-2 record to the Mayfair Tournament in Long Beach, Calif. this weekend. The Cyclones will play two against Long Beach State and single contests against BYU, Cal State-Northridge and Fresno State.
Tournament Schedule
Friday, Feb. 27
Iowa State vs. BYU, 1:15 p.m.
Iowa State at Long Beach State, 3:30 p.m.
Saturday, Feb. 28
Iowa State at Cal State-Northridge, 1 p.m.
Iowa State vs. Fresno State, 7:45 p.m.
Sunday, March 1
Iowa State at Long Beach State, 10:30 a.m.
- All times central.

Cyclone Notebook
? Iowa State has equalled the best start in school history after 15 games by opening with a 13-2 record. The Cyclones were also 13-2 in 1975 and 1985.
? The Cyclones are fifth in the league in hitting (.289) and second in pitching (1.01).
? ISU is second in the league in stolen bases (26) while leading the conference with four triples.
? Rachel Zabriskie leads the Big 12 with a 0.48 ERA this season. Her career ERA is down to 2.12.
? Zabriskie also leads the Big 12 in wins (seven) and shutouts (three).
? Zabriskie allowed just one unearned run in 17.1 innings of work last weekend. The Austin, Texas native struck out 18 and didn't walk a batter.
? For the season, Zabriskie is averaging 29 strikeouts per walk issued.
? Offensively, ISU is led by junior Alex Johnson. Johnson is eighth in the Big 12 hitting .395 and sits second in the league with five doubles.
? Johnson is third in the conference with 16 RBI this season and she is third all-time at ISU with 79 career RBI.
? Carleigh Berry is leading the conference with nine stolen bases.
? The Cyclones hit just .276 as a team last weekend but got strong play from Carrie Monroe (.455) and Jacquelyn Beatty (.417).
? Beatty hit two doubles and two homers and drove in a team-high seven runs. Her slugging percentage for the week was an eye-popping 1.083.
? Monroe, who hit just .187 as a freshman, is tied for 17th in the Big 12 with a .355 average this season. Her .487 on base percentage ranks sixth in the league.
? Alex Johnson's 13th career homer was probably her most important as it was the only run scored in ISU's 1-0 win over Wichita State.
? Charissa Carlin won her 25th career game. With three more wins she'll move into the top-10 all-time at ISU.
? Johnson needs just nine hits to move into Iowa State's career top-10. The school record for hits is 216 by Jenny Condon. Johnson is just 93 shy of tying that mark.
? Johnson is also closing in on the career doubles mark of 33 (Kris McMaster). The junior already has 28 doubles.
? Kelsey Kidwell will most likely be the next Cyclone to reach 100 career hits. Kidwell needs just 21, despite having only four her freshman year. Alex Johnson and Courtney Wray are currently over 100 career hits.
? Kelsey Kidwell needs just two RBI to match her total from her first two years.
? Sydni Jones has eight extra base hits this season and ranks sixth in the league with a .690 slugging percentage.
? The Cyclones are 9-0 when leading after four innings this season.
Scouting BYU
? Iowa State opens the weekend with BYU, which sits at 7-9 overall after five of its last six contests. Of the Cougars nine losses, four have come to nationally ranked foes. BYU has also lost to Big 12 teams Texas and Kansas.
? BYU is led at the plate by Andrea Ramirez, who hits .420 and is second on the team with 13 RBI. Catcher Jessica Purcell leads the team and the Mountain West Conference with 22 RBI.
? As a team, BYU hits .289 as a team and is 12-for-16 on stolen bases.
? In the pitcher's circle, Paige Aaffleck and Christie Zinanti split time. Aaffleck is 4-4 with a 2.12 ERA while Zinanti is 3-5 and boasts a 2.14 ERA. Aaffleck has notched 57 strikeouts this season and Zinanti has 51. Both pitchers have 29 walks.
Scouting Long Beach State
? Tournament host Long Beach State is 7-7 after going 3-2 last weekend at the San Diego tournament.
? The 49ers beat the Cyclones 6-0 last season to run their winning streak to six over ISU.
? Danielle Linke is hitting .356 to leads four players hitting .300 or better for the 49ers. Jennifer Griffin hits .326 and has a team-high nine runs batted in. Griffin also has a team-best three homers.
? The 49ers are just 3-for-8 on stolen bases this season.
? Taylor Petty is the top pitcher on the staff with a 3-0 record and a 0.68 ERA. Brooke Turner picked up the win a year ago against ISU and currently sits at 4-3 with a 2.66 ERA. Turner leads the team with 45 strikeouts.
Scouting Cal State-Northridge
? Cal State-Northridge is 4-6 this season with two of its four wins coming via the run rule.
? The Matadors hit just .242 as a team with Christina Saenz leading the way with a .455 average. Saenz has a team-best 10 RBI. Tracy Allen is second on the team with a .450 batting average while tying for the team-lead with four stolen bases.
? CSU-N has a pitching staff of five players but two of them see the majority of the time. Deborah Duran is 4.-3 with a 3.28 ERA while Claire Rietmann-Grout is still looking for her first win with an 0-3 record and a 6.35 ERA. Duran has a team-high 21 strikeouts.
Scouting Fresno State
? At No. 15 in the country, Fresno State will be the first ranked opponent Iowa State will face this season. The Bulldogs are 6-3 with a game against Utah Valley scheduled for Thursday afternoon.
? Fresno State is hitting .235 as a team and is led by Haley Perkins, who hits at a .367 clip. Haley Gilleland is a .357 hitter while Michelle Moses has driven in a team-high seven runs.
? The Bulldogs haven't run much this season but their success rate has been perfect, compiling three stolen bases in as many attempts.
? In the circle, Morgan Melloh is 4-2 with a 2.42 ERA while Mackenzie Oakes is 2-0 and boasts a team-best 1.75 ERA. Melloh has 56 strikeouts in 2009 and limits opponents to a .170 batting average.
